All you can eat soba at the food court!

It is in the food court of Aeon Town Fujiminouchi

There is an all-you-can-eat Shinshu Nihachi soba at Tendon Yamato-san.

Because it is the cheapest, you can eat tempura, soba, etc. as much as you like at 990 yen for zaru soba and 990 yen for kake soba.

Soba is served at the counter, where you take a card and choose the gram and type.

Soba is chewy and delicious.
